The occupancy certificate — the proof that isn’t here

A sanctioned plan is the government’s approval to build. It is not proof the project was built to that plan. That sign-off is the Occupancy Certificate (OC) — issued by the planning authority, the same body that approved the plan, not by RERA— and it isn’t in this record. Ask the builder for it, or check with the authority. Without an OC, banks may decline home loans, and any deviation from the sanctioned plan carries penalty or demolition risk.
